Optimizing for Mobile Screens and Social Feeds
A common misconception about script fonts is that they fail on small screens. However, Weekdays was designed with legibility in mind, even at reduced sizes. For social media managers creating Pinterest pins or Instagram Reels covers, readability is non-negotiable. Users consume content on mobile devices where screen real estate is limited. When using Weekdays for thumbnails or story overlays, ensure there is sufficient contrast between the text color and the background. Avoid placing it over busy images; instead, use solid color blocks or blurred backgrounds to let the letterforms breathe.
For fast-scrolling feeds, the clarity of each character matters. Weekdays maintains its form even when viewed quickly, ensuring your message is decoded instantly. This is crucial for stop-motion reels or fleeting stories where the viewer might only glance at the frame for a second. By keeping lines short and using the font for key impact words rather than long paragraphs, you maximize engagement and ensure your call-to-action is never missed.
Strategic Font Pairing for Brand Consistency
To build a cohesive brand identity, you rarely use just one typeface. The magic happens in the pairing. Weekdays pairs exceptionally well with clean sans serif fonts for body copy and captions. This combination creates a modern, editorial look that feels both trendy and trustworthy. For example, use a geometric sans serif for your product details and pricing, while letting Weekdays handle the headline and emotional hook. This contrast ensures that the decorative nature of the script does not overwhelm the informational content.
Alternatively, for brands aiming for a more luxurious or traditional vibe, pair Weekdays with a refined serif font. This works beautifully for lifestyle blogs, boutique online shops, or wedding-related services. The interplay between the structured serifs and the fluid handwriting creates a sophisticated texture that elevates the entire design. Regardless of the pairing, the goal is visual consistency. Using Weekdays consistently across your email headers, digital ads, and social posts reinforces brand recognition, making your content instantly identifiable to your audience.
